HC Deb 10 April 1946 vol 421 c1913
25. Mr. Percy Wells

asked the Under-Secretary of State for Air why wet blankets are issued to recruits at the R.A.F. reception station at Padgate, Warrington; why these recruits are required to sleep in windowless huts; why an issue of kit is delayed for several days; and why they are forbidden to use the N.A.A.F.I. canteen.

Mr. Ivor Thomas

Padgate is one of the main R.A.F. recruits' centres. It has not been possible to confirm the existence of conditions there, as suggested by the Question, but my hon. Friend will look into the matter again if he is given details of any particular case.
